It's too early to tell if he will play again this season. He didn't play in Florida, either, to make room for Glover's return to the lineup. What that means is that he's currently the 7th defenseman on the team, and only 6 suit up for a game. The chances are pretty good that Salmela will play again this season, since another defenseman is likely to get injured or to fall into Schafer's doghouse before the season is over.
